   A first night might be difficult for new players but you should manage somehow. In your first night, you should be careful as you might have no decent equipment to fight a swarm of hostiles. Hostiles only spawn at night (at night they spawn every where) or at caves (even at day). Hostiles will try to attack you on sight, there are many types of hostiles with different types of attacks.

   Hostiles that spawn at night in the field will stay until daytime and hostiles reacts differently to sunlight. I will talk about this in another post. But you should be fine if you are careful. In your second day, you should find materials to build more decent tools to survive better in the open. You should find stone first to build a stone pickaxe so you can farm for coals to make torches for better vision at night and deep in caves.

   Deep inside caves hostiles can spawn because of the light level inside the cave. But, ores that are required to build even more decent tools and weapons are mostly found in caves and some are very deep. Just like real life, some ores are harder to find than others. First Play

     In Minecraft, there's no definite end game, but there's some achievement that can be completed to make the game more interesting and have a story line. This achievements does not have to be completed, but if you want to you can.
   
     In your first day, you should find some wood and a place for shelter so you can survive your first night. At night, hostile NPCs will spawn more frequently, especially in dark places. These hostile NPCs will attack if they see you or you attack them. If you doesn't have a decent weapon it's better to find a place to hide and wait for the night to pass. When morning comes, some hostile NPCs like Spiders and Creepers will survive, but NPCs like Zombies and Skeletons will burn and dies.

     But, if you are not confidence, you can set the difficulty to peaceful so that no hostile NPCs will spawn, either day or night. This way, you can survive better and prepare better for the next few days when you want to set the difficulty to normal again. There's nothing wrong in playing peaceful difficulty all the way through, but for some challenge I recommend normal difficulty.

    Either you play normal difficulty or peaceful difficulty at first, I suggest that you prepare yourself before setting out to find materials at night.
